Do you have experience in teaching, especially in Special Educational Needs (SEN)? Are you passionate about creating equal opportunities for people with learning disabilities to secure meaningful employment? If so, please read on.

An exciting opportunity has arisen for a dynamic communicator and creative Tutor to join our Supported Internship programme. This is a permanent, full-time role Monday to Friday. This role is ideal for Higher Level Teaching Assistants currently working with SEN learners, at least Level 2 qualifications in English and maths. This role will provide you with the skills and knowledge to advance your career and become a specialised Tutor in SEN education.

You will have the chance to join a friendly and supportive team, helping young people with learning disabilities, learning difficulties, and/or autism access the world of work.

As a Tutor, you will focus on delivering the educational element of the Supported Internship programme. You will work closely with colleagues including job coaches, programme coordinators, and external support services, who collaboratively form a team around the learners.

Contractual Details Rate of Pay or Salary: £23,506 £31,169 per annum (depending on level of qualifications and experience)

Working Time: 828 hours per annum of teaching and equivalent

professional duties over 198 days, for full time posts and pro

rata for part time posts. You will be expected to be on site for

34 hours per week pro rata during the whole academic year.

Contract Type: Permanent

Pension: Techers Pension Scheme

Leave entitlement: 38 days per year plus bank holidays (pro-rated for part time) plus additional discretionary days at Christmas.
